- >Some time ago I recall seeing a posting to this newsgroup which gave the
- >syntax for a command to send a map of a game from the judge. I can't
- >find this command in the index from the judge. Can someone please
- >forward the syntax to me?
-
- The syntax is :
-
- map <gamename> [n]
-
- where:
- <gamename> is the name of your current game and
- n is an optional argument to specify the file to be sent as plain
- .ps format instead of being compressed and uuencoded first.
-
- Just sending the "map" command with no parameters should give you the syntax.
- It will get into the "help" file at some stage.
-
- NOTE: This may not be available on all the judges, but *is* avail. on EFF
- and Shrike (Durban) judges.
-
- There is also a possible problem with games where the first move has not
- been processed.
